spur 1. a pointed device or sharp spiked wheel fixed to the heel of a rider's boot to enable him to urge his horse on 2. a sharp horny projection from the leg just above the claws in male birds, such as the domestic cock 3. a pointed process in any of various animals; calcar 4. a tubular extension at the base of the corolla in flowers such as larkspur 5. a short or stunted branch of a tree 6. a ridge projecting laterally from a mountain or mountain range 7. another name for groyne 8. a railway branch line or siding 9. a short side road leading off a main road 10. a sharp cutting instrument attached to the leg of a gamecock 11. win one's spurs History to earn knighthood
